Projet

Général

Profil

Bug #21429

Ajouter la possibilité de lister les agendas en fonction d'un filtre sur leur type.

Ajouté par Josué Kouka il y a plus de 6 ans. Mis à jour il y a plus de 5 ans.

Statut:
Rejeté
Priorité:
Normal
Assigné à:
Josué Kouka
Catégorie:
-
Version cible:
-
Début:
25 janvier 2018
Echéance:
% réalisé:

0%

Temps estimé:
Patch proposed:
Non
Planning:

Description

Il est intéréssant de n'avoir en retour que les agendas d'un type particulier ('events', 'meetings', ...) lorsque l'on intéroge l'api listant les agendas afin de ne pas etre polluer par des agendas d'un type dont on en aurait pas besoin.


Fichiers


Demandes liées

Lié à Combo - Bug #21430: Cellule calendar: récupérer que les agendas type 'events' depuis ChronoRejeté25 janvier 2018

Actions
Lié à Chrono - Bug #21436: Améliorer l'utilisation de drf dans ChronoFermé26 janvier 2018

Actions

Historique

#1

Mis à jour par Frédéric Péters il y a plus de 6 ans

Cet endpoint est utilisé où ?

#2

Mis à jour par Josué Kouka il y a plus de 6 ans

  • Lié à Bug #21430: Cellule calendar: récupérer que les agendas type 'events' depuis Chrono ajouté
#3

Mis à jour par Josué Kouka il y a plus de 6 ans

Frédéric Péters a écrit :

Cet endpoint est utilisé où ?

Au niveau de la cellule calendar dans Combo.

#4

Mis à jour par Josué Kouka il y a plus de 6 ans

#5

Mis à jour par Frédéric Péters il y a plus de 6 ans

Au niveau de la cellule calendar dans Combo.

Elle devrait dégager (#19370).

#6

Mis à jour par Josué Kouka il y a plus de 6 ans

Frédéric Péters a écrit :

Au niveau de la cellule calendar dans Combo.

Elle devrait dégager (#19370).

Ok, n'empeche que meme si l'on passe par une cellule json plus tard, c'est plus pratique de filtrer au niveau de l'API plus qu'au niveau du template non ?

#7

Mis à jour par Frédéric Péters il y a plus de 6 ans

Ça peut être utile mais ça n'a aucune espèce de priorité.

Du coup ça devrait être l'occasion de faire les choses en s'interrogeant sur django-rest-framework, comment lui déclarer proprement les paramètres additionels ("kind" ici), les valeurs qu'ils peuvent prendre, faire en sorte qu'ils apparaissent de manière explicite dans son interface "swagger" etc.

#8

Mis à jour par Josué Kouka il y a plus de 6 ans

Frédéric Péters a écrit :

Ça peut être utile mais ça n'a aucune espèce de priorité.

Du coup ça devrait être l'occasion de faire les choses en s'interrogeant sur django-rest-framework, comment lui déclarer proprement les paramètres additionels ("kind" ici), les valeurs qu'ils peuvent prendre, faire en sorte qu'ils apparaissent de manière explicite dans son interface "swagger" etc.

Ok. Je vois, j'ai fait un ticket a propos #21436

#9

Mis à jour par Josué Kouka il y a plus de 6 ans

  • Lié à Bug #21436: Améliorer l'utilisation de drf dans Chrono ajouté
#10

Mis à jour par Frédéric Péters il y a environ 6 ans

  • Patch proposed changé de Oui à Non

Que les choses soient claires, "(...) ça devrait être l'occasion (...)" c'est une exigence ici, pas un ticket différent à oublier.

#11

Mis à jour par Frédéric Péters il y a plus de 5 ans

  • Statut changé de En cours à Rejeté

L'appelant peut tout à fait filtrer, zappons ça.

Formats disponibles : Atom PDF